Comment 4 Harm Geerts 2003-11-27 22:02:46 UTC
The ebuild in #34482 says it will take up 1.3GB of space when it's done installing.
However it's taking up 1.6GB
And perhaps it's a good idea to also mention the fact that it needs 2.4GB of free space in PORTAGE_TMPDIR to unpack and create the install image.
That's something I would have like to know before I started to emerge this huge ebuild
